Transaction 9532b372cc6c3d0cbf06886a8111b0503738339ca0f0205b570eed1745cc1486
1 Input
1 Output
-
9532b372cc6c3d0cbf06886a8111b0503738339ca0f0205b570eed1745cc1486:0
- value
- 18856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cafc2865b0d51cd71d9349b131e5e278c5d387d OP_EQUAL
- address
- 37Du24bvpeTSxjmL7Z6yJX8jjGkTpxRUvN